Battlefields #4
In "From a Land Down Under," Garth Ennis and P. J. Holden deliver a gripping wartime tale centered on Harding, a gifted but untested pilot thrust into command of a bomber crew nearing the end of their tour. When an inexperienced flyer joins the group, their fear and resentment turn to awe after he pulls off daring maneuvers under fire, proving his mettle in the skies over Europe. The cover by Garry Leach captures the tension and grit of the mission, setting the stage for a story rooted in courage and camaraderie.

Harding, brilliant at flight school but untested in combat, takes command of a bomber crew that needs only three more missions to complete its tour and be sent home to Australia. An inexperienced pilot makes them resentful and frightened, but while under attack he saves their lives by performing terrifying stunts with the Wellington bomber, converting them into enthusiastic supporters.
